Dawa, one of Kenya’s most iconic drinks, is more than just a soothing beverage. This honey, lemon, ginger, and lime infusion is known for its immunity-boosting benefits, making it a favorite remedy during cold seasons. Many families enjoy it as a natural shield against colds, flu, and fatigue. To get the most out of this healthy drink, here are the steps to prepare the perfect dawa at home.
Ingredients You’ll Need
The beauty of dawa lies in its simplicity. The ingredients are easy to find yet packed with nutrients. You will need:
- Two lemons
- One lime
- Fresh ginger
- Pure organic honey
Using real honey is essential. Many commercial versions are diluted and lack the nutritional benefits of natural honey. Fresh ginger is equally important, as it releases antioxidants and anti-inflammatory compounds that strengthen the body.
Step 1: Prepare Your Ingredients
Slice one lemon into large pieces with the peel on. Remove the seeds but leave the rind since it contains beneficial oils. Squeeze the juice from the second lemon and the lime into a separate bowl. For ginger, grate or grind it into a paste to release maximum nutrients.
Step 2: Simmer the Base
Pour two cups of water into a pot. Add the lemon slices and ginger paste, then simmer over low heat. Allow it to boil gently before removing the lemon pieces. This forms the flavorful base of your dawa.
Step 3: Add Honey and Citrus Juice
Turn off the heat before adding honey, lime juice, and the freshly squeezed lemon juice. Adding these after boiling helps preserve their vitamins and enzymes. Adjust the honey depending on how sweet you want your dawa to be.
Step 4: Let It Infuse
Stir everything well, cover with a lid, and let it sit for a few minutes. As the flavors infuse, your dawa becomes more aromatic and powerful. Strain out the ginger pieces and enjoy your drink warm.
Bonus Tips
To make your dawa even more potent, add extras like cinnamon, turmeric, garlic, or mint leaves. These boost flavor while adding more nutrients. You can customize your dawa based on your health needs and taste preferences.
